Karachi will see hazy sunshine today, December 04, with stable and mild conditions, continuing the consistent late-autumn weather pattern across the metropolis.
According to the Pakistan Meteorological Department, Thursday will bring hazy sunshine with a high of 29°C and a low of 11°C.
The RealFeel temperature will match the actual temperature at 29°C, while the RealFeel shade will be a comfortable 28°C. Northeasterly winds at 11 km/h will provide gentle ventilation. The UV Index will remain at a moderate 4.0.

Karachi Air Quality
As winter approaches, air pollution in Karachi is worsening, with PM2.5 levels rising dangerously across several towns, posing increasing health risks for residents citywide.
Recent measurements highlight concerning figures, signaling urgent attention is needed to protect public health and environment.
In Keamari Town, solid waste management issues contribute to PM2.5 reaching 154 micrograms per cubic meter, indicating unhealthy air quality.

Saddar Town is also severely affected, with DG House DHA 5 showing PM2.5 levels of 156 and Zafar Memon DHA registering 154. NED University’s City Campus recorded the highest in the area at 169.
Jamshed Town is experiencing similar pollution trends. Karachi Zoo and Climate Action Center measured 155 and 157 PM2.5, respectively.
Urban Unit Karachi and Urban Resource Center reported 155 and 162, highlighting a citywide environmental concern.
